Robust Build Quality

One of the most prominent features of a rugged PDA is its robust build quality. Designed to withstand the rigors of daily use in harsh conditions, these devices are constructed using high - strength materials and undergo rigorous testing to meet strict durability standards.

Most rugged PDAs are built with reinforced plastics or magnesium alloy casings that provide excellent protection against impacts, drops, and vibrations. For example, they can typically withstand drops from a height of several feet onto concrete without sustaining damage. This is crucial in industries like construction and warehousing, where devices are likely to be accidentally dropped during normal operations.

In addition to impact resistance, rugged PDAs are also highly resistant to dust and water. They are often rated according to the Ingress Protection (IP) code, which indicates the degree of protection against solid particles and liquids. A common rating for rugged PDAs is IP67 or higher, meaning they are completely dust - tight and can be submerged in water up to a certain depth for a specified period without malfunctioning. This makes them suitable for use in outdoor environments, mines, and food processing facilities where exposure to dust, water, or other contaminants is common.

High - Performance Battery Life

Another key feature of rugged PDAs is their high - performance battery life. In industrial settings, where workers may be away from a power source for extended periods, a long - lasting battery is essential to ensure continuous operation.

Rugged PDAs are equipped with large - capacity batteries that can provide hours, if not days, of usage on a single charge. Some models offer hot - swappable battery options, allowing users to replace depleted batteries with fully charged ones without powering down the device. This feature is particularly useful in applications such as logistics and transportation, where devices need to be operational around the clock.

Moreover, many rugged PDAs are designed with power - saving features to optimize battery consumption. These may include automatic screen dimming, sleep mode activation, and efficient processor management. By conserving power, these devices can extend their battery life even further, reducing the need for frequent recharging and minimizing downtime.

Advanced Connectivity Options

Rugged PDAs come with a wide range of advanced connectivity options to ensure seamless communication and data transfer in various work environments.

Wi - Fi is a standard feature on most rugged PDAs, allowing users to connect to local networks and access corporate resources such as databases, inventory management systems, and cloud - based applications. Some models support the latest Wi - Fi 6 technology, which offers faster speeds, greater reliability, and improved coverage compared to previous generations.

In addition to Wi - Fi, rugged PDAs also support Bluetooth connectivity, enabling them to pair with other devices such as barcode scanners, printers, and headsets. This wireless connectivity enhances productivity by eliminating the need for cumbersome cables and allows for easy integration with existing equipment.

For outdoor and remote applications, many rugged PDAs are equipped with cellular connectivity options such as 4G LTE or 5G. This enables users to stay connected to the internet and access real - time data even when they are away from Wi - Fi networks. Cellular connectivity is particularly valuable in industries such as field service and transportation, where workers need to communicate with the office and access information on the go.

Powerful Processing Capabilities

To handle the complex tasks and applications required in industrial settings, rugged PDAs are equipped with powerful processors and ample memory.

Modern rugged PDAs typically feature multi - core processors that offer high - speed processing and efficient multitasking capabilities. These processors can handle resource - intensive applications such as inventory management software, mobile point - of - sale systems, and data collection tools without experiencing significant lag or slowdowns.

In addition to a powerful processor, rugged PDAs also come with sufficient RAM and storage space to store large amounts of data. This is important for industries that rely on data collection and analysis, such as logistics and manufacturing. With ample storage, users can store inventory data, customer information, and other critical business data directly on the device, eliminating the need for external storage devices.

Enhanced Display Features

The display of a rugged PDA is designed to be highly visible and user - friendly, even in challenging lighting conditions.

Most rugged PDAs feature high - resolution touchscreens that are resistant to scratches, smudges, and glare. The touchscreens are also designed to work with gloves, which is a crucial feature in industries where workers need to wear protective gloves for safety reasons. This allows users to operate the device without having to remove their gloves, improving efficiency and productivity.

In addition, some rugged PDAs are equipped with sunlight - readable displays, which use advanced technologies to enhance visibility in bright outdoor environments. These displays can be easily read even in direct sunlight, making them ideal for use in applications such as field service, agriculture, and construction.

Specialized Input and Output Options

Rugged PDAs often come with specialized input and output options to meet the specific needs of different industries.

Barcode scanners are a common feature on rugged PDAs, particularly in logistics and inventory management applications. These scanners can quickly and accurately read barcodes on products, packages, and inventory items, allowing for efficient data collection and tracking. Some barcode scanners support multiple barcode symbologies, including 1D and 2D barcodes, providing greater flexibility and compatibility.

In addition to barcode scanners, some rugged PDAs are equipped with RFID readers, which can read radio - frequency identification tags. RFID technology is widely used in industries such as manufacturing, healthcare, and retail for asset tracking, inventory management, and access control.

For output options, rugged PDAs may include built - in printers or support for external printers. This allows users to print labels, receipts, and other documents directly from the device, eliminating the need for separate printing equipment.

Software Compatibility and Customization

Rugged PDAs are designed to be compatible with a wide range of software applications, allowing users to customize the device to meet their specific needs.

Most rugged PDAs run on popular operating systems such as Android or Windows, which provide access to a vast library of software applications. Users can download and install industry - specific applications such as inventory management software, field service management tools, and mobile point - of - sale systems to enhance the functionality of the device.

In addition, many rugged PDA suppliers offer software development kits (SDKs) that allow developers to create custom applications tailored to the specific requirements of their clients. This enables businesses to optimize the use of the rugged PDA and integrate it seamlessly into their existing workflows.
